Tata Nexon Now Gets Two Sunroof Options Across All Powertrains

Tata Motors has taken a significant step in enhancing the appeal of the Nexon by introducing two sunroof options across its entire lineup, which now includes a CNG version. With the recent launch of the CNG variant, Tata Motors has also rolled out a panoramic sunroof feature for the top-of-the-line CNG models. This new addition allows the popular compact SUV to compete more effectively with its rivals, as it now offers greater luxury and convenience.

The panoramic sunroof option is a notable enhancement for both the petrol and diesel versions of the Nexon. This shift not only aligns Tata Motors with competitors like Mahindra, which also offers dual sunroof options in its models, but it also signifies the company's commitment to delivering premium features to its customers. The lower variants of the Nexon will continue to offer a single-pane sunroof, while the top-spec Fearless version now comes equipped with a voice-activated panoramic sunroof, adding a modern touch to the driving experience.

In terms of pricing, the new panoramic sunroof-equipped petrol variant of the Nexon starts at an ex-showroom price of Rs. 13.6 lakh. Meanwhile, the diesel variant featuring the larger sunroof is priced at an entry-level cost of Rs. 15 lakh. For the CNG-powered Nexon, which features a dual-pane sunroof, the starting price is Rs. 12.8 lakh. Unlike the petrol and diesel options, the Nexon CNG is available in multiple variants that come with the panoramic sunroof, providing customers with a wider range of choices tailored to their preferences.
